diff --git a/.github/workflows/run-tests.yml b/.github/workflows/run-tests.yml new file mode 100644 index 0000000..a58c49a --- /dev/null +++ b/.github/workflows/run-tests.yml @@ -0,0 +1,24 @@ +name: Run tests + +on: + push: + branches: [ master ] + pull_request: + branches: [ master ] + +jobs: + build: + runs-on: ubuntu-latest + strategy: + matrix: + java-version: [1.8] + + steps: + - uses: actions/checkout@v2 + - name: Setup Java JDK + uses: actions/setup-java@v1.4.3 + # The Java version to make available on the path. Takes a whole or semver Java version, or 1.x syntax (e.g. 1.8 => Java 8.x). Early access versions can be specified in the form of e.g. 14-ea, 14.0.0-ea, or 14.0.0-ea.28 + with: + java-version: ${{ matrix.java-version }} + - name: Run Maven tests + run: mvn test diff --git a/.travis.yml b/.travis.yml deleted file mode 100644 index 140bf06..0000000 --- a/.travis.yml +++ /dev/null @@ -1,6 +0,0 @@ -sudo: false - -language: java - -jdk: - - oraclejdk8 diff --git a/pom.xml b/pom.xml index 02e66dc..d5d0bb7 100644 --- a/pom.xml +++ b/pom.xml @@ -103,18 +103,16 @@ - - false - - eva-releases - https://oss.jfrog.org/artifactory/libs-release - - + cloudsmith + https://dl.cloudsmith.io/public/ebivariation/packages/maven/ + + true + always + true + always - eva-snapshots - https://oss.jfrog.org/artifactory/libs-snapshot